With increasing demand across property, motor, commercial, and specialist insurance sectors, loss adjusting has become a stable and rewarding career choice in the UK. What Is a Loss Adjuster? A loss adjuster is an independent insurance professional appointed by insurers to assess claims. Their responsibilities include investigating the cause of loss, inspecting damage, reviewing policy coverage, and negotiating settlements. Loss adjusters act as neutral experts, balancing the interests of insurers and policyholders. In the UK, loss adjusters commonly handle claims related to fire, flood, theft, storm damage, subsidence, business interruption, and liability.
